We compared two Professional market GPUs: 48GB VRAM Data Center GPU Max 1100 and 1024MB VRAM Quadro FX 3800 to see which GPU has better performance in key specifications, benchmark tests, power consumption, etc.

Main Differences

Intel Data Center GPU Max 1100 's Advantages
Released 13 years and 10 months late
Boost Clock1550MHz
More VRAM (48GB vs 1GB)
Larger VRAM bandwidth (1229GB/s vs 51.20GB/s)
6976 additional rendering cores
NVIDIA Quadro FX 3800 's Advantages
Lower TDP (108W vs 300W)
